Hannah H.

Aw, man!I was a little sad when the previous eatery, Paik's Noodle, was replaced by Yong Gung, but then heard that they still serve up the same menu and Korean-Chinese items, such as jjajangmyun (noodles with black bean sauce), tangsooyook (sweet and sour pork), and jjambbong (spicy seafood noodle soup).The hubs and I came here for an earlier lunch, and the place was pretty busy - we were seated right away though, in one of the booths.We ordered the jjajangmyun (noodles with black bean sauce and pork; the noodles didn't seem to be drained properly and had a gelatinous texture to it; the sauce was a little bland and more sweeter than savory), a platter of the tangsooyook (sweet and sour pork with sauce on the side; most seem to be the fatty/cartilage bits that were fried, and the batter wasn't as crispy as we had remembered it being; it seemed to have been overfried); and, ggangpoongi (bone-in kung pao chicken in a sweet-spicy sauce; we were told that this dish would take about 20 minutes, but we didn't mind waiting, thinking it'd be great to get a dish that was freshly prepared; however, when we received it, it had a sickly sweet off-putting odor to it and we didn't enjoy this dish in the least).I did appreciate their generous portions, and their super friendly service. It was a little tough in waving them down for water refills and getting the check due the number of tables/booths the staff were tending to.The kitchen is separated with a glass divider, so you can see the chefs cooking.I wasn't sure if it was an off day that we went, the chef changed, or that the recipes did change from the previous eatery - I just wished we had the same tasty experience as the others have had!+overly sweet jjajangmyun+off-putting smell from the ggangpoongi+mostly fatty/cartilage bits in the tangsooyook+friendly staff+plenty of parking in shared plaza lot
